Overview
What is MemPlato?
MemPlato is a personal MCP server that runs on your Android phone via Termux. It provides 29 tools including drawers, a knowledge graph, a diary, semantic search, and tunnels. All data is stored locally on your device and never sent to external servers. It works with Claude, Perplexity, Cursor, Windsurf, VS Code, and Zed.
